Document Drying Services Cost in Birmingham, MI

The cost of Document Drying Services in Birmingham, MI, can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ions. Our team will provide you with a free estimate after assessing your specific needs. Here’s a general idea of what you can expect to pay: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Document Drying and Restoration $500 – $2,500 Severity and size of affected area, local conditions
Valuables Drying and Preservation $200 – $1,000 Value and type of valuables, complexity of drying process
Sanitizing and Dehumidifying $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of contamination
Document and Valuables Restoration $300 – $1,500 Value and type of documents and valuables, complexity of restoration process
Emergency Response and Assessment $50 – $200 Severity and size of affected area, urgency of response
Follow-up Restoration and Preservation $100 – $500 Value and type of documents and valuables, complexity of restoration process

Keep in mind that these estimates are general and may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will provide you with a customized estimate after assessing your needs.
